Frederick David Tombe (born 1958) is a British independent researcher who writes on electromagnetism, the aether, and the foundations of Maxwell's equations. He is known for advocating the revival of the nineteenth-century luminiferous aether, which he models as a dense "electric sea" of rotating electron-positron dipoles, and for his "double helix theory of the magnetic field." His views on special relativity, the luminiferous aether and the reality of centrifugal force place his work outside the mainstream of modern physics.

Biography

Tombe studied for a B.Sc. degree in physics at Queen's University Belfast from 1978 to 1982, taking astronomy and applied mathematics as subsidiary subjects, and graduating in July 1982. He has described how, early in his undergraduate studies, exposure to Einstein's special relativity alongside the concept of stellar aberration led him to become skeptical of relativity theory, and how his study of vector field theory in 1981 left him dissatisfied with the standard textbook treatment of Maxwell's displacement current.

In 1982 Tombe encountered the writings of anti-relativity authors including Professor Richard A. Waldron of the Ulster Polytechnic and, through him, the aether-drag work of Dr. Carl A. Zapffe of Baltimore, whom he visited in Minnesota shortly after graduating. Over the following years he corresponded with a worldwide network of aether and anti-relativity researchers, including Stanisław Kosowski in Warsaw and J. P. Wesley in West Germany. He largely withdrew from the subject in 1985, returning to it in earnest in 2004 after re-establishing contact with associates of Zapffe. Around that time he found parallels between his own ideas and the electron-positron medium proposed by the solid-state physicist Menahem Simhony in Jerusalem.

Tombe began publishing his work online in 2006, chiefly through the General Science Journal, the Episteme Forum, and ZP Energy. He is based in Belfast, Northern Ireland.

Work

Tombe's central claim is that the luminiferous aether of nineteenth-century physics is a physically real medium, which he describes as a dense "electric sea" of electrons and positrons. In his model, these particles form rotating electron-positron dipoles that align along their mutual rotation axes in a double helix arrangement to constitute magnetic lines of force. On this basis he argues that magnetic attraction between unlike poles is fundamentally electrostatic attraction channelled along a double helix, while magnetic repulsion between like poles arises from centrifugal pressure acting sideways from the lines of force. This framework, first set out in his 2006 paper "The Double Helix Theory of the Magnetic Field," underlies much of his subsequent writing.

A recurring theme in Tombe's work is the physical reality of centrifugal force and Coriolis force, which he treats as genuine effects of absolute rotation rather than fictitious forces, and which he links to the pressure and elasticity of the aether and to the mass-energy relation E = mc2. He interprets the null result of the 1887 Michelson-Morley experiment as evidence that the aether is gravitationally entrained within the Earth's field rather than as evidence against the aether.

Tombe also argues that the Lorentz transformation equations, as originally developed by Hendrik Lorentz and Joseph Larmor in conjunction with a luminiferous medium, are physically preferable to Einstein's special theory of relativity, and that many results usually cited as confirmations of relativity are better understood in terms of a Lorentzian aether theory that preserves an absolute frame of rest. He connects these ideas to Paul Dirac's 1930 negative-energy sea of electron-positron pairs. These positions are contrary to the scientific consensus, which regards the luminiferous aether as superseded and special relativity as extensively confirmed by experiment.
